Pinaceae Picea sitchensis (Bong.) Carr.

Sitka Spruce

Bella Coola - Drug, Burn Dressing

Use documented by:
Smith, Harlan I., 1929, Materia Medica of the Bella Coola and Neighboring Tribes of British Columbia, National Museum of Canada Bulletin 56:47-68, page 51, 52

Native American Tribe: Bella Coola
Use category: Drug
Use sub-category: Burn Dressing
Notes: 'Branches used to whip a burned arm or leg until the blood came.'
